A mum in Texas is something people buy in high school to wear at homecoming during football games. It's made of ribbons and very flashy, with a center peice you can order custom make (IE a little bear with a Dance uniform if you're on the dance team, a bear with a flute if you play flute, etc) Some people use it to raise money for their School organization (like my high schools band uses it to raise money), and charge less than if it wasn't the schools (like 75 dollars as opposed to 150.)

A mum is a handmade or store bought giant, ribbon decoration with a bear at the top middle. girls have larger versions around their neck while boys wear same size bear but shorter ribbons. the boys make the mums for their dates while the girls,vice versa. they wear them to school on the friday before homecoming. candy is aso put in the mum to be eaton through out the day
